TLS as president signed “Jerry Ford,” one page, 6.75 x 9.75, White House letterhead, August 30, 1974. Letter to Robert S. Carter, in part: “I want to thank you for sending me your recommendations for Vice President and to assure you that your advice, and that of all the members of the Republican National Committee, weighed heavily in my judgment. The choice was a hard one because of the wealth of qualified men and women in our party (and I might just add that only Republicans were seriously considered for the post). I am confident that Governor Rockefeller will do an absolutely outstanding job for both our country and our party.” Double-matted and framed with an engraved portrait. In fine condition. Ford had just ascended to the presidency on August 9 after Nixon’s resignation, and he nominated Nelson Rockefeller to fill the vacated vice presidency on August 20. George Bush was the other top contender to fill the position, and Rockefeller was an unpopular choice—the nomination stalled in extended Congressional hearings, and his appointment to the vice presidency was finally approved on December 19, 1974.
